Description
The Entry Level Industrial Painter will need to have the ability to complete surface preparation, masking, coating/lining and painting of metal, concrete or plastic components to a highly protected, and sometimes cosmetic finish with safety and quality standards. Entry Level Industrial Painters will need to have the ability to operate heavy machinery, requiring stamina and physical strength. Maintain sprayers and painting equipment to ensure they are in great working order. Alternative shift times may be required per project and various work environments such as temperature, climate, and conditions will vary depending on the project. Traveling within CA is needed, however, outside CA. is negotiable. 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ES Entry Level Industrial Painter will be responsible for the following: surface preparation, masking, coating/lining and painting of metal, concrete or plastic components to a highly protected, and sometimes cosmetic finish. Select paint/coating according to company requirements following specified color charts, and the ability to match paint colors Clean/prepare surfaces prior to layering paint to ensure proper adherence and quality. Be able to remove previous paint surfaces using chemical solvents or solutions Safely dispose of chemical waste in accordance with federal, state, and local regulations as well as company policy. Ability to utilize appropriate painting techniques based on the nature of the surface in order to ensure the best possible outcome. Be able to utilize special safety equipment related to job requirements. Paint small items and perform touch-ups. Ensure proper ventilation after paint is applied.
